Over the last 7 days, the market has dropped 1.8%, driven by a loss of 2.7% in the Information Technology sector. In contrast, the Materials sector has actually gained 4.0%. In the last year, the market is actually up 31%. Earnings are forecast to grow by 14% annually.

Current Market PE
  • Investors are optimistic on the Dutch market, and appear confident in strong long term growth rates.
  • The market is trading at a PE ratio of 22.0x which is higher than its 3-year average PE of 19.6x.
Past Earnings Growth
  • The earnings for Dutch listed companies have grown 8.2% per year over the last three years.
  • Meanwhile revenues for these companies have declined 2.8% per year.
  • This means that less sales are being generated overall, but since the cost of doing business is lower, profits are increasing.

Sector PE
  • Investors favour the Tech sector the most for future growth, which is trading above its 3-year average PE ratio of 39.6x.
    • The market's confidence is likely because analysts are expecting annual earnings growth of 16.8%, which is higher than its past year's earnings growth of 15.2% per year.
Forecasted Growth
  • Analysts are most optimistic on the Materials sector, expecting annual earnings growth of 21% over the next 5 years.
  • However this is lower than its past earnings growth rate of 32% per year.
  • In contrast, the Energy sector is expected to see its earnings decline by 8.2% per year over the next few years.
